引言
在当今信息时代,软硬件通讯交互已成为日常生活和工作中不可或缺的一部分。高效的信息传递密码是保障通讯安全的关键。本文将深入探讨软硬件通讯交互的原理,解析信息传递密码的破解方法,以期为读者提供全面了解和应对通讯安全挑战的视角。
软硬件通讯交互原理
1. 数据传输协议
软硬件通讯交互的基础是数据传输协议。常见的协议包括TCP/IP、HTTP、FTP等。这些协议定义了数据传输的格式、路由、错误检测和恢复机制。
2. 编码与解码
为了在软硬件之间传输数据,需要对数据进行编码和解码。常见的编码方式包括ASCII、UTF-8、GBK等。解码过程则是将编码后的数据还原成原始信息。
3. 加密与解密
为了保障通讯安全,需要对数据进行加密和解密。常见的加密算法包括RSA、DES、MD5等。加密过程是将原始数据转换成密文,解密过程则是将密文还原成原始数据。
信息传递密码破解方法
1. 密码分析
密码分析是破解信息传递密码的主要方法。根据密码分析的类型,可分为以下几种:
a. 破解对称加密密码
对称加密密码使用相同的密钥进行加密和解密。破解方法包括穷举法、频率分析、字典攻击等。
b. 破解非对称加密密码
非对称加密密码使用公钥和私钥进行加密和解密。破解方法包括量子计算、侧信道攻击等。
2. 软硬件漏洞利用
软硬件漏洞是信息传递密码破解的另一个途径。攻击者可以利用这些漏洞获取密钥、篡改数据或窃取信息。
3. 侧信道攻击
侧信道攻击是针对加密算法的物理实现进行攻击。攻击者通过分析加密过程中的功耗、电磁泄漏等物理信号,获取密钥或解密信息。
高效信息传递密码破解案例分析
1. RSA密码破解
RSA密码是一种非对称加密算法,广泛应用于数字签名、数据加密等领域。2017年,研究人员利用量子计算技术成功破解了RSA-2048密码。
2. WPA2密码破解
WPA2是无线网络安全协议,广泛应用于家庭、企业等场景。2018年,研究人员发现WPA2存在漏洞,攻击者可以利用此漏洞破解密码。
总结
高效的信息传递密码是保障通讯安全的关键。本文从软硬件通讯交互原理、密码破解方法等方面进行了探讨,以期为读者提供全面了解和应对通讯安全挑战的视角。在实际应用中,应加强密码安全性,提高通讯安全防护能力。